What is Chai
Most people have heard of chai, but might not know exactly what it is.
Chai is a spiced tea that is popular in India and other parts of Asia. The spices used in chai vary depending on the region, but can include ginger, cardamom, cinnamon, and black pepper.
Chai can be served hot or cold, and is often sweetened with honey or sugar. It’s a delicious and refreshing drink.

Weight Watchers Vanilla Chai Latte
Ingredients
- 1 chai spice tea bag
- 1 tablespoon sugar-free French vanilla powdered creamer
- 8 fluid ounces boiling water
- ยผ cup low-fat milk
- punch ground cinnamon
Instructions
- In a large coffee mug, add boiling water.
- Add teabag and steep for approximately 5 minutes.
- Add creamer and stir to mix until dissolved.
- In a microwave safe cup, add milk, and warm in the microwave.
- Using a whisk, whisk warm milk until frothy.
- Pour frothed milk on top of the tea.
- Garnish with cinnamon.
